Architecture, language and meaning - Info and Reading Options
the origins of the built world and its semiotic organization
By Donald Preziosi

"Architecture, language and meaning" was published by Mouton in 1979 - The Hague, [Noordeinde 41], it has 124 pages and the language of the book is English.
